An Interface for Generating Senses of Tearing With Hook-and-Loop Fasteners

Abstract(in English) The tearing action is a kind of common ones in day-to-day life. Some of us enjoy that, and it is useful to let the stress out. We are interested in this phenomenon. For this reason, we propose a novel interface that allows users to experience tearing a real piece of paper using hook-and-loop fasteners and DC motor. We make the prototype and consider user feedback.
